Cavalier Johnson is running for re-election as Mayor for the City of Milwaukee, after taking office as Acting Mayor in 2021 and then being elected as Milwaukee's first Black Mayor in 2022. Prior to becoming Mayor, Johnson served on Milwaukee's common council and also worked at a local nonprofit serving at-risk youth and adults reentering the workforce. As Mayor, Johnson has been steadfast and innovative in working to help the city of Milwaukee thrive. Curbing reckless driving and enhancing the safety of city streets have been top priorities of Johnson's administration, and he cites promoting density, protecting waterways, and increasing renewal energy use as goals if re-elected. Johnson is being challenged by David King. Johnson is the progressive choice in this race.
